What makes Sifflet different from Datadog when it comes to root cause analysis?
While Datadog excels at system triage by identifying infrastructure failures, Sifflet focuses on data forensics. Our platform uses root cause analysis to trace data anomalies back to their origin, whether it's a faulty dbt job or a schema change. This kind of insight is crucial for data teams who need to understand why the data is wrong, not just whether the pipeline ran successfully.

What should I consider when choosing a modern observability tool for my data stack?
When evaluating observability tools, consider factors like ease of setup, support for real-time metrics, data freshness checks, and integration with your existing stack. Look for platforms that offer strong data pipeline monitoring, business context in alerts, and cost transparency. Tools like Sifflet also provide fast time-to-value and support for both batch and streaming data observability.
